As expected this patch doesn't apply as is to the spi-nor/next branch of
l2-mtd because flash_read and SPI_NOR_{DUAL|QUAD} enums no longer exists.

Besides it looks like the Aspeed controller can support SPI 1-2-2 as
well as SPI 1-1-2.

I see:
#define CONTROL_IO_DUAL_DATA		BIT(29)
#define CONTROL_IO_DUAL_ADDR_DATA	(BIT(29) | BIT(28))

Now spi_nor_scan() makes the difference between these 2 SPI protocols.

Besides, you may also want to use the compatible DT string to make the
difference between Aspeed controllers also supporting SPI 1-1-4 and SPI
1-4-4 and other controllers supporting only Dual SPI protocols so you
could fill the hwcaps parameter of spi_nor_scan() as needed.

So I think we should spend a little more time to rework this patch.
